  1. PEEP: A Browser RAT Posing as a Chrome Extension

    PEEP is a Chromium-based post-exploitation toolkit disguised as 'Smart Bookmarks' that transforms Chrome and Edge browsers into persistent backdoors. Requiring prior administrative access, it bypasses Web Store security by forging Chromium integrity values and uses native-messaging to extend beyond browser telemetry to full host-level command execution. The malware beacons every 30 seconds over unencrypted HTTP, exfiltrating browsing history, cookies, credentials, and session data. Built on the open-source RedExt framework with significant enhancements, PEEP combines browser surveillance with filesystem manipulation, shell command execution, and process discovery. The infrastructure exposed development artifacts including source code, signing keys, and Traditional Chinese testing logs, indicating a Chinese-speaking operator using AI-assisted development. The toolkit demonstrates sophisticated persistence through HMAC forgery, enterprise policies, and ScriptCache manipulation.

  3. Inside Kimsuky's Abuse of Legitimate Remote Control Tools Across Northeast Asia

    Kimsuky conducted spear phishing campaigns against South Korean and Japanese targets during the first half of 2026, distributing LNK malware through OneDrive share links. The malicious files established scheduled tasks that periodically fetched PowerShell scripts from command-and-control servers to profile systems, exfiltrate Thunderbird and Outlook email data, and log keystrokes. The threat actor installed legitimate remote control software including Chrome Remote Desktop and AnyDesk to evade antivirus detection and maintain multiple access channels. A malicious Chrome extension designed to steal Gmail data exhibited characteristics of AI-generated code, featuring Korean comments, debug strings, and Unicode emoji throughout. The operation employed rotating infrastructure and compromised legitimate Korean servers as command-and-control nodes to impede tracking efforts.
